Billy Bragg encourages participation in a significant multicultural march in London, expected to attract hundreds of thousands. The event aims to oppose the far-right and promote unity against hate. Supported by various celebrities, the march will feature speeches and performances from notable figures. Coaches will transport participants from across the UK. Bragg emphasizes the importance of universal rights, highlighting a global shift in political attitudes that challenges these principles. The march represents a collective stand against divisive politics.
